Chinese Journal of Obstetrics and Gynecology ; (12): 205-208, 2008.
Article Dans Chinois | WPRIM | ID: wpr-401444

Résumé

Objective To investigate the expression of aquaporin-8(AQP8)and apoptosis associated bcl-2 protein in human cervical carcinoma and their relationship.Methods The expression of AOP8 and bcl-2 protein in 74 cases of cervical carcinoma (46 cases of squamous-cell carcinoma of the uterine cervix,28 cases of adenocarcinoma of the uterine cervix),34 cases of cervical intraepithelial neoplasia (CIN)and 15 cases of normal cervices were detected by immunohistochemical technique,and their clinical significance were analyzed.Results The expression of AQP8 and bcl-2 protein were detected in intracytoplasm of atypia cells in CIN.squamous-cell carcinoma and adenocarcinoma of the uterine cervix.The positive rates of AQP8 and bcl-2 in squamous-cell carcinoma.adenocarcinoma,CIN and normal cervical epithelium were 98%,74%;61%,71%;71%,53%;53%,20%respectively.There were significant differences between squamous-cell carcinoma of the uterine cervix and other groups in AQP8(P<0.01),but no significant differences were found in any other groups.There were significant differences between squamous-cell carcinoma of the uterine cervix and CIN or normal cervical epithelium in bcl-2.so were between adenocarcinoma of the uterine cervix.The expression of AQP8 was positively correlated with bcl-2 in human cervical carcinoma(rs=0.463,P=0.000).Conclusions There is a close relationship between high expression of AQP8 and development of human cervical carcinoma.The expression of AQP8 protein is positively correlated with bcl-2 protein in human cervical carcinoma. AQP8 protein may have anti-apoptosis function.although the detailed mechanism in human cervical carcinoma remaias to be clarified.

Acta Anatomica Sinica ; (6)1955.
Article Dans Chinois | WPRIM | ID: wpr-578186

Résumé

Objective To identify the expressions and distributions of aquaporin-1(AQP 1) and microvessel density(MVD) in human cervical carcinomas and their relationship,and investigate the roles of AQP1 and MVD in human cervical carcinomas.
